Output 6cfd4d1104a21eee21eadc883fc5b5f2de08d1ec7914dfbffad1a8aaef52de87:11

value
17698673
script pubkey
OP_0 OP_PUSHBYTES_20 40cd01ec778742cb97ad690da85cf2a8dcf84ca6
address
bc1qgrxsrmrhsapvh9addyx6sh8j4rw0sn9xtur9uq
transaction
6cfd4d1104a21eee21eadc883fc5b5f2de08d1ec7914dfbffad1a8aaef52de87
confirmations
125398
spent
true